The Psychology of Gambling
The psychology behind gambling is complex and can drive players to engage in behaviors that might seem irrational. Many individuals are drawn to the excitement and anticipation that accompanies gambling. The rush of winning can create a euphoric feeling, often leading players to chase that high with further bets. This psychological aspect can be addictive, making it essential for beginners to recognize the emotional highs and lows that come with gambling.
Gamblers often experience cognitive biases that can distort their perception of risk and reward. For instance, the illusion of control can lead individuals to believe they can influence outcomes in games of chance, such as roulette. Similarly, the gambler’s fallacy, which is the mistaken belief that past events influence future outcomes, can also mislead players into making poor betting decisions. Understanding these psychological traps can empower beginners to approach gambling more critically.

Responsible Gambling Practices
Responsible gambling is an essential concept for anyone considering engaging in gambling activities. It involves setting limits on time and money spent gambling, as well as knowing when to stop. The importance of establishing a budget before participating in any gambling activity cannot be overstated. By doing so, players can enjoy the entertainment aspect of gambling without incurring significant financial losses.
Another critical aspect of responsible gambling is recognizing the signs of problematic behavior. This includes chasing losses, gambling with money that should be spent on essential needs, and neglecting personal responsibilities. Beginners should familiarize themselves with these warning signs and adopt strategies to mitigate the risks associated with gambling. Creating a support system, whether through friends, family, or professional resources, can also help maintain a healthy balance in gambling activities.
Moreover, many jurisdictions and online platforms offer resources for responsible gambling, including self-exclusion programs and support groups. Engaging with these resources can provide valuable assistance for those who feel their gambling may be becoming a problem. Beginners should take advantage of these tools to foster a safe and enjoyable gambling experience, ensuring that their activities remain fun and entertaining rather than a source of stress or financial burden.
